27 Australian firms participated in the green buildings trade delegation to India offering latest products & cutting edge solutions for Indian Green Buildings
An Australian green buildings trade delegation visited India between 9 to 12 September 2009 to participate at the Indian Green Buildings Congress 2009 at Hyderabad.
Organised by The Australian Trade Commission, Australian Government in partnership with Trade Queensland, State Government of Queensland and Victorian Government Department of Innovation Industry and Regional Development, 29 Australian firms participated in the Australian green buildings trade delegation, making it the largest ever Australian contingent in the building & construction sector visiting India.

Association with the Indian Green Buildings Council
The Indian Green Buildings Council (IGBC) has been working very closely with Australian institutions for seeking Australian inputs in drafting the policy for setting the industry standards in India.
The Indian Green Buildings Council’s association with Australia has been growing with ongoing visits by IGBC professionals for advanced training and for identifying innovative technologies for commercial, residential, industrial and institutional buildings from Australia particularly in the areas of solid waste management systems; renewable energy solutions & services; energy efficient systems; green roof solutions; water efficient systems; capacity building for green building services; energy modelling; development of low cost green building materials and equipment.
The Indian Green Buildings Council (IGBC) is also working closely with The Australian Green Building Congress for the establishment of exclusive “Water Institute” as a Centre for Excellence.
